Claims
- 1. A cap for a bottleneck used on a water dispenser comprising a top, a skirt depending from the periphery of said top, said skirt being shaped to fit over and engage the exterior of the bottleneck, said skirt having a bottom edge, said skirt having internal bottleneck engaging means, said skirt being formed with a pair of spaced, substantially vertical score lines extending upward from said bottom edge, at least one said score line extending above said bottleneck engaging means, and a tear tab located between said score lines.
- 2. A cap according to claim 1 in which one said score line is longer than the other.
- 3. A cap according to claim 2 in which one said score line extends approximately to said top.
- 4. A cap according to claim 3 in which said bottleneck engaging means is interrupted vicinal said one said score line.
- 5. A cap according to claim 1 in which said tear tab extends downward below said bottom edge.
- 6. A cap according to claim 1 in which said skirt comprises a substantially cylindrical upper skirt, an outward-downward slanted portion below said upper skirt and a substantially cylindrical lower portion below said slanted portion.
- 7. A cap according to claim 6 in which said bottleneck engaging means comprises a screw thread internally of said upper skirt shaped to mate with a cooperating second screw thread on said bottleneck.
- 8. A cap according to claim 7 which further comprises flow-in liner on the underside of said top positioned to seal against and frictionally engage the lip of the bottleneck.
- 9. A cap according to claim 8 in which said liner is ethylene vinyl acetate.
- 10. A cap according to claim 6 in which said bottleneck engaging means comprises a locking bead on the interior of said lower portion positioned and shaped to engage below an external bead on said neck.
- 11. A cap according to claim 10 in which interruptions are formed in said locking bead in registry with said score lines.
- 12. A cap according to claim 10 in which said score lines are external and said locking bead is formed with interruptions under said score lines.
